Key Principles of Dermatology Assistant Training
A successful dermatology assistant is trained to understand the intricacies of skin structure and function, as well as the latest treatment modalities and techniques. The core competencies of a dermatology assistant include:
- Understanding skin anatomy and physiology
- Assessing skin lesions and conditions
- Providing patient education and counseling
- Assisting with medical procedures and treatments
- Staying up-to-date with the latest research and developments in dermatology
